Ireland is set to host the inaugural Sky Ride Etape Hibernia annual international cycling event organised by IMG.
The race will take place over an 80-mile course in County Clare on Sunday, August 22nd 2010.
Sky is the title sponsor to the event as part of its Sky Ride initiative aiming to encourage one million people of all ages and abilities to get cycling by 2013.
IMG also organise other mass participation events including the Macmillan Cancer Support Etape Caledonia, Tour de Suisse, Melbourne Marathon, The London Triathlon, Triathlon de Alpe d’Huez and UK Challenge.
The Sky Ride Etape Hibernia is being marketed internationally and nationally, is open to all standards of cyclists aged 18-80.
